Why would you want to use nlite or vlite for that?
There are standard ways to do this. Use the /extract switch of the service pack to extract it anywhere you want. Then copy the files to the updates folder on the Office 2007 disc. Or combine both steps, and extract the files directly in the updates directory.
That's all there is to it.

Many thanks!
In fact, before reading your answer, i found http://www.winsupersite.com/showcase/windo..._slipstream.asp
And i follow step 2: how to extract! As soon as i have understood that /extract switch was a command line from cmd, it has been easier!
So i renamed my sp1 and sp2 files easier and extract them to my office 2007 updates folder
And i burned the full Office 2007 folder on a DVD with Nero
And it works, i have just installed it on a laptop!
NB: My only regret is about the size! I hoped slipstreaming Office 2007 with Services Packs will give me a folder less than 700Mo, or i have now a folder of 1,18Go!!!

I know in the English version SP2 is all that is needed (it includes everything from SP1 that is relevant) so you very well could
have more updates than necessary - "update_xxx.v1" from SP1 and "update_xxx.v2" from SP2, or updates no longer needed
due to fixes applied by simply running the service pack (registry edits and so on).
If you're good to go I wouldn't worry but it may be worth investigating.
